Staff Development Experience Engineer
Galaxy
• Lead & deliver: Set technical direction, break down roadmaps, and lead engineers through design, implementation, and rollout of DevEx initiatives. • Own CI/CD: Standardize build/test/release workflows using Jenkins and GitHub (Actions/Apps), with reusable pipelines, shared libraries, and policy gates. • Run GitOps at scale: Operate and evolve Flux-based GitOps for environment promotion, rollback, and drift detection across multiple clusters. • Package & deploy: Define and maintain Helm chart standards, release processes, and documentation for service teams. • Kubernetes platform: Design guardrails, multi-tenant patterns, and golden templates on EKS (and support for GKE/Rancher/other distros where applicable). • Hybrid environments: Build consistent developer workflows spanning AWS and on-premdatacenters/virtualization platforms; ensure connectivity, secrets, and artifact flows work end-to-end. • Observability & reliability: Establish SLOs for platform services; integrate logs/metrics/traces, progressive delivery, and automated rollback. • Security & compliance: Embed security scanning, SBOMs, and policy-as-code into pipelines and cluster admission. • Enablement: Produce high-quality docs, examples, CLI/templates, and run office hours to uplevel teams. • Stakeholder management: Partner with Security, SRE, and product teams; communicate trade-offs and progress to engineering leadership. • Embrace and champion the thoughtful adoption of AI to improve team performance and business outcomes. • Leverage AI tools (e.g., generative AI, automation platforms, data copilots) to improve productivity, decision-making, and output quality in your day-to-day work.
Job Requirements
- 7+ years in platform/devops/SRE roles, including 2+ years leading or mentoring engineers.
- Track record of delivering platform capabilities used by many teams.
- Excellent communication and stakeholder management; able to write crisp design docs and present trade-offs.
- Leadership: Proven technical leadership for platform/DevEx/infra teams; mentorship and cross-team influence.
- Core tech (hands-on):
- Environments: Significant experience in AWS and On-Prem (physical datacenters/servers/virtualization platforms).
- Software delivery: CI/CD design, artifact/version strategies, trunk-based development, environment promotion.
- SRE fundamentals: Reliability, capacity planning, incident playbooks, post-incident improvement.

Role Description RYZ Labs is hiring for a Data Center Maintenance Specialist to perform preventive and corrective maintenance on critical facilities and equipment, ensuring continuous reliability and uptime. Day/night shifts and on-call required. - Schedule, execute, and document PMs via CMMS. - Troubleshoot and repair HVAC, electrical, and mechanical systems (CRAC/CRAH, chillers, UPS, PDUs, generators, switchgear). - Monitor via BMS/DCIM; respond to alarms and performance issues. - Follow SOP/MOP/EOPs, LOTO, and safety standards; support RCAs and corrective actions. - Coordinate vendors/contractors and manage spare parts inventory. Qualifications - 3+ years in data center or critical facility maintenance. - Strong knowledge of HVAC, electrical distribution, and controls/BMS. - Proficient with test equipment (multimeter, IR camera, power analyzer) and CMMS. - Safety-focused; familiar with NFPA 70/70E and OSHA; able to work shifts/on-call. - Certifications a plus: EPA 608, CFC, OSHA 30, NFPA 70E, CDCDP/CDCEP.
